Dominican Republic: Population ages 0-14, total

In , Dominican Republic's Population ages 0-14, total was 3.04 million.

That's down 0.4% from 2023, the highest value since .

The global average for this indicator in 2024 was 9,264,721.89 . Dominican Republic ranks #85 globally out of 217 reporting countries. Within Latin America & Caribbean, it ranks #13 of 42.

Source: World Bank Open Data (SP.POP.0014.TO) • Data as of 2024

About Population ages 0-14, total

Total population between the ages 0 to 14. Population is based on the de facto definition of population, which counts all residents regardless of legal status or citizenship.

Indicator code: SP.POP.0014.TOCategory: Health & Population
